Output 62a65728cc799c956d1234261f3c74b8e15a58f1b5f54659437295f55a1de67b:1

value
29009
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b4685c24975570b3df53d1b7d1cbe4aad9fa9821 OP_EQUALVERIFY OP_CHECKSIG
address
LbfruoDyRCiGR8F8HpRWitM1NeQwzNuaHq
transaction
62a65728cc799c956d1234261f3c74b8e15a58f1b5f54659437295f55a1de67b
spent
true